    Did you know that past traumatic stressors can increase the likelihood of having Premenstrual Dysphoric Disorder (PMDD)? 🌿So, how do you know if the stressors you've experienced would be considered traumatic?Trauma isn't about the external event itself. Rather, trauma looks at the internal experience.How poorly did your body perceive it? How poorly did your body process it?If you stored the tension, stress, and emotions in your body, this event or series of events (whatever that entails) may have been traumatic FOR YOU.Stressors can be one-time occurences, or they can be chronic. They can range from abuse or suppressed emotions to overexercising or even surgery.Trapped stressors can be obvious, or they can be subconscious.Luckily, things like somatic exercises can help to release trapped trauma and tension, even decades later. And, for this reason, somatic exercise can often be an effective initial step in healing and a solid foundation for talk therapy and other treatment options.Are you someone who could stand to benefit by first addressing variables such as muscle memory, non-verbal experiences, neurological patterns, etc., through somatic exercise?     Is TMS the same as “shock therapy”? Transcranial Magnetic Stimulation (TMS) is often confused with Electroconvulsive Therapy (ECT), also known as “electroshock therapy” or “shock therapy.” Since both directly target the brain, they may seem similar, but five distinct differences set them apart. Learn how TMS and ECT help people with treatment-resistant depression, what makes them different, and which therapy could benefit a person living with depression.
